Advantages of Do It Yourself Pipes
Handling pipes jobs on your own can be satisfying in a number of ways, specifically for simpler jobs.
Expense Savings
DIY plumbing tasks typically save cash by preventing professional service fees. Tasks like fixing small leaks, changing faucets, or setting up brand-new showerheads are examples where house owners can manage repair services without working with a plumber.
Ability Enhancement
Engaging in DIY pipes uses an opportunity to find out and boost useful skills. Fundamental tasks encourage house owners to recognize their plumbing systems much better and obtain self-confidence in taking care of little repair services independently.
Dangers of Do It Yourself Pipes
While do it yourself tasks offer benefits, certain risks ought to be carefully thought about prior to trying repair work.
Complexity of Jobs
Some pipes problems require specialized knowledge and devices beyond normal home owner abilities. Mishandling complicated issues can lead to further damage and expensive repairs.
Safety Concerns
Dealing with pipes systems includes dangers such as direct exposure to water damages, capacity for electrical risks, and handling devices improperly. Safety and security safety measures have to be observed to avoid crashes and make sure effective repair work.

When To DIY & When To Call A Professional Plumber
Issues With the Hot Water Heater
Your water heater can be temperamental and may have decided to stop working. If you have no hot water for a luxurious shower, this is one time that you won’t want to wait. Call a professional plumber as soon as you can to restore your warm water by making the necessary repairs or replacing the unit.
Still, you can do some initial troubleshooting on your own. Check the breaker panel for your electric water heater to ensure that it wasn’t tripped by accident. If you have a gas water heater, ensure the pilot light is on. If it isn’t, you may be able to turn it back on without having to call in the professionals.
Clogged Drains
A clogged drain can be simple enough to repair for a DIY professional handy with minor repairs. Avoid using caustic chemicals to eat through the clogged sink, as these can also wear out your pipes. Instead, you should head to your local hardware store and purchase a drain snake to get to the bottom of things. If you still can’t get the water to flow, call a professional.
Broken Pipes
Have you recently encountered frozen pipes that led to bursting or broken pipes? This is one of those plumbing jobs that’s usually above the level of a DIY plumber. Get help as soon as possible to restore your plumbing fixtures.
Leaky Faucet
You may not need a professional plumber to come in and radically overhaul your plumbing system if all you have is a leaking faucet. Many DIYers can take care of this themselves. Unlike other plumbing issues related to your sewer lines, this is a breeze to correct all on your own.
